java线程停止interrupt
来源:互联网 发布:初中学历可以学编程吗 编辑:程序博客网 时间:2024/06/05 18:39
说明:
线程在运行过程中可能需要根据条件判断进行停止,从api上开是可以使用stop方法强制终止线程,但是官方不推荐这个方法,这个是作废过期的方法,因为如果强制让线程停止则有可能使一些清理性的工作得不到完成,同时对锁定的对象进行了“解锁”,有可能导致数据得不到同步处理,从而数据出现问题。
在java中其实可以使用多种方式去终止,比如:
1、使用退出标志,使线程正常退出,也就是说设置个变量,当满足变量的时候就完成,也就是相当于run方法完成后线程终止;
2、使用interrupt方法中断线程;
主要记录下interrupt方法停止线程,代码很简单,具体代码如下:
运行输出:
i=15313
i=15314
i=15315
是否停止了,true
当前线程:Thread-0停止了!
end!!!
阅读全文
0 0
- java线程停止interrupt
- java多线程-停止线程interrupt
- 停止Java线程,小心interrupt()
- 停止Java线程,小心interrupt()方法
- 停止Java线程,小心interrupt()方法
- 停止Java线程,小心interrupt()方法
- 停止Java线程,小心interrupt()方法
- 停止Java线程,小心interrupt()方法
- 停止Java线程,小心interrupt()方法
- 停止java线程方法,小心interrupt
- 停止Java线程,小心interrupt()方法
- 停止Java线程,小心interrupt()方法
- 停止Java线程,小心interrupt()方法
- [转]停止Java线程,小心interrupt()方法
- 停止Java线程,小心interrupt()方法
- 停止Java线程,小心interrupt()方法
- 停止Java线程,小心interrupt()方法
- 利用interrupt停止线程
- DBSCAN 聚类
- if 语句
- 腾讯云分布式数据库可用性系统实践
- @用法总结一
- webpack中require的用法
- java线程停止interrupt
- eclipse导入项目时报“Problems were encountered during import”
- Spring(二)IOC
- 函数模板
- 顺序表应用4-2:元素位置互换之逆置算法(数据改进)
- pychon中i+=1不等于++i
- IntelliJ Idea 快捷键
- 洛谷 1966 [NOIP2013] 火柴排队 逆序对
- docker network